Transaction 95640df24e03f8757e584984ae01977582320a3fed5272ab821ff11ea7e5601e

7 Input
2 Outputs
  • 95640df24e03f8757e584984ae01977582320a3fed5272ab821ff11ea7e5601e:0
  • value  216960000
    address  141uLEoegZdrw84o8ThggNDkY4vWrn491p
  • 95640df24e03f8757e584984ae01977582320a3fed5272ab821ff11ea7e5601e:1
  • value  148483669840
    address  1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g